"This issue has been hashed over many times but we still have no solution."

Does it mean that the subject was very important and was difficult to agree on? Or is it because they were talking in a meaningless way?

It is not necessarily negative, it just means they have carefully gone over the same points repeatedly.
 
It doesn't even mean the issue was important. You can hash over a celebrity break up as well.
 
hash over = hash out = discuss = thoroughly discuss the issue of [the proposal]; careful give consideration to a problem [proposal]; thrash the matter out of

Hasn't the committee finished hashing over the question yet?

We must hash out the question of Mr. Brown's appointment, which many of the directors are opposing…..

We hashed the plan over.

They hashed the question over interminably

Let's hash the main ideas over!

hash over = recapitulate, summarize briefly
